Working together makes the dream work: building unity in a team.

In any team, whether it be a sports team or a group project, it is important to have a sense of unity with your teammates. This is where team building comes in. Through activities and exercises, team building aims to strengthen the relationships between teammates and improve their communication and collaboration skills.

One effective way to do this is through trust-building exercises. These exercises can be as simple as a trust fall, where one teammate falls back into the arms of another, or as complex as a teamwork obstacle course. These exercises teach teammates to rely on each other and to trust each other’s abilities.

Another way to build a strong team is through communication-building activities. These can include games like telephone, where teammates whisper a message around a circle to see how it changes, or collaborative drawing exercises, where teammates take turns adding to a drawing. These activities improve active listening skills and help teammates understand each other’s communication styles.

At the end of the day, a successful team is one that works together efficiently and effectively. By investing time and effort into team building, teammates can learn to trust and communicate with each other, leading to a more cohesive and successful team.
